Alkene and alkyne both undergo electrophilic additon beacuise of `pi` electron density, they behave as elctron rich species, alknens are more reactive toward this reaction because the intermiediate formed when an`E^(oplus)` adds to an alkyne is a vinylic cation wheras sthe intermediate formed when an `E^(oplus)` adds to akene is alkyl cation, which is mopre stable.
